在VSCode中使用plantuml
时间: 2023-11-27 14:29:07 浏览: 60
要在 VSCode 中使用 PlantUML,需要安装以下插件:
1. PlantUML:支持 PlantUML 语言的语法高亮和预览。
2. Graphviz:提供图形渲染引擎,用于将 PlantUML 代码转换为图形。
安装完插件后,就可以在 VSCode 中创建 .puml 文件,并编辑 PlantUML 代码了。可以通过右键菜单或者使用快捷键 Ctrl + Shift + P 打开命令面板,输入 PlantUML Preview 或者 Graphviz Preview 选择预览模式。
如果需要将 PlantUML 代码转换为图形,需要在 VSCode 首选项中配置 Graphviz 的安装路径。在设置中搜索 graphviz.dotPath,将其设置为 Graphviz 的 bin 目录路径即可。例如,在 Windows 上安装 Graphviz 后,其默认安装路径为 C:\Program Files (x86)\Graphviz2.38\bin\dot.exe。
配置完成后,可以通过右键菜单或者使用快捷键 Ctrl + Shift + P 打开命令面板,输入 PlantUML Export 或者 Graphviz Export 选择导出模式,将 PlantUML 代码转换为图形并保存到指定位置。
相关问题
vscode plantuml
VSCode PlantUML是一款在Visual Studio Code编辑器中使用的PlantUML插件。PlantUML是一种文本描述的工具,可以通过简单的文本语法来绘制UML图形。VSCode PlantUML插件提供了语法高亮、自动完成、预览等功能,使得在VSCode中使用PlantUML更加方便和高效。
通过VSCode PlantUML插件,你可以在VSCode中创建和编辑PlantUML文件,并实时预览生成的UML图形。你可以使用PlantUML的语法来描述类图、时序图、用例图等各种类型的UML图形。插件还支持导出UML图形为图片或者SVG格式。
使用VSCode PlantUML插件,你可以享受到VSCode编辑器的强大功能,如代码自动完成、代码片段、版本控制等。同时,插件还支持与其他插件的集成,如GitLens、Prettier等,进一步提升开发效率。
总结一下,VSCode PlantUML是一款在Visual Studio Code中使用的PlantUML插件,它提供了语法高亮、自动完成、预览等功能,方便你在VSCode中创建和编辑UML图形。
vscode 里的plantuml文件 不能预览
如果你在 VS Code 中使用 PlantUML 插件,但是无法预览 PlantUML 文件,可能是因为插件配置不正确或者缺少必要的软件支持。你可以尝试以下几个步骤来解决这个问题:
1. 确认 PlantUML 插件已经正确安装。在 VS Code 中按下 `CTRL + Shift + X` 打开插件管理器,搜索 PlantUML 插件并确认已经安装。
2. 确认 Java 已经正确安装并配置好了环境变量。PlantUML 需要 Java 环境支持来运行。你可以在命令行中运行 `java -version` 命令来确认 Java 是否已经正确安装和配置好了环境变量。
3. 确认 Graphviz 已经正确安装并配置好了环境变量。Graphviz 是一个开源的图形可视化软件,PlantUML 需要 Graphviz 来生成 UML 图。你可以在命令行中运行 `dot -V` 命令来确认 Graphviz 是否已经正确安装和配置好了环境变量。
4. 确认 PlantUML 插件配置正确。在 VS Code 中按下 `CTRL + ,` 打开用户设置,在搜索框中输入 `plantuml`,确认 PlantUML 插件的配置是否正确。你可以参考 PlantUML 插件的文档来设置正确的配置。
如果你已经尝试了以上几个步骤但是仍然无法预览 PlantUML 文件,可以尝试重新安装插件或者重启 VS Code,有时候这些简单的操作就可以解决问题。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)